The proof of stake is hard coded in with the founder's acct numbers and the number of NXT they started with. The genesis block is created from scratch and the blockchain starts from there.

By starting with 100% of the NXT issued to the founders in the hardcoded block, as long as every transfer of NXT is accounted for properly the proof of stake is maintained.

Since I need to take a day off of programming, here's the first version of my, yet unnamed, NXT client for Windows.

As it is, it's really more of a block chain explorer (you can't send NXT, register aliases, etc. and you are currently not asked for secret phrases for accounts).

Unzip the archive to a directory and start the NXTclient.exe. Make sure that NRS is running locally, or enter an URL like "http://192.168.178.12:7874" when asked (it defaults to "http://127.0.0.1:7874").

The data subdirectory holds the blockchain data in proprietary format as of an hour ago. To import new blocks/transactions from the NRS blockchain into the client, click on the little Refresh icon and relax.

All the data in the blockchain explorer part can't be edited (since it's imported from and in synx with NRS), except for the column "Description" in the list of accounts.

The interface is still very, let's say functional - no bells and whistles yet.



NXTclient-v1.0.zip (28.2 MB) - Download: https://mega.co.nz/#!ONd3XCLQ!O_xx-C6os70pe41Tc3j6CmoUTEl6922SDytC8WD8lko

SHA256 checksum for NXTclient-v1.0.zip: 485735CCB66323E6F0FBF016A4D15134263D6970A9AA81E82CFF5D1AF17C9FEC


Next on my TODO list:

  • Add aliases to blockchain explorer
  • Send NXT function and personal account management

Hope it's already helpful for anyone (e.g. when the online NXT blockchain explorer is down).
